What is drug therapy for multiple myeloma?
Drug therapy is the most common first treatment for myeloma. These combinations of medicines target myeloma cells and keep the disease in check. Drug therapies include:
- Proteasome inhibitors
- Immunomodulatory drugs
- Chemotherapy
- Immunotherapy
- Monoclonal antibodies
- CAR T-cell therapy
- Bispecific antibodies
- Corticosteroids
What are proteasome inhibitors?
Proteasome inhibitors are the first line of drug therapy for multiple myeloma patients. They can be given as an injection, IV infusions, or in pills.
These drugs block proteasomes. Proteasomes are like recycling centers in cells. Myeloma cells need proteasomes to survive. When the drug blocks them, the myeloma cells die.
What are immunomodulatory drugs?
Immunomodulatory drugs are taken as pills. There are many kinds of these medications, but each can alter the immune cells and how they behave. Because these medications change how B cells, T cells, or other immune cells work, they disrupt how multiple myeloma cells are growing. Patients might receive immunomodulatory drugs in combination with other therapies to increase their effectiveness.
Chemotherapy for multiple myeloma
Chemotherapies are drugs that kill cancer cells. Doctors usually give them through an IV, although some chemotherapies are now available as pills or injections.
Chemotherapy is almost always given alongside other treatments. Because so many effective new options now exist, it is rarely used on its own.
Immunotherapy for multiple myeloma
Immunotherapies help a patient’s immune system recognize and destroy cancer cells that are in their body. Cancer cells do a good job of hiding from the body’s natural immune system. Immunotherapies show the body where harmful cells are and give them a way to kill them. The current FDA-approved immunotherapy drugs kill myeloma cells by attaching themselves to them cells. This is how antibodies and T cells are able to attack multiple myeloma.
There are a few different types of immunotherapies:
- CAR T-cell therapy
- Monocolonal antibodies
- Bispecific antibodies
CAR T-cell therapy: CAR T-cell therapy uses a patient’s T ells and changes them to have a small molecule added to it. This molecule is called a “chimeric antigen receptor,” or “CAR.” Before they are changed, multiple myeloma cells are able to hide from T cells. But the created CAR T-cells can see that multiple myeloma cells are dangerous. The CAR part of the T cell sticks to the myeloma cells and attacks them.
Monocolonal antibodies: Patients with multiple myeloma are most often treated with monoclonal antibodies, which are lab-created antibodies that attach to cancer cells and prompt the immune system to attack them.
Bispecific antibodies: A bispecific antibody is another kind of monocolonal antibody. A bispecific antibody attaches to two (bi) parts of the myeloma cell, and a monocolonal antibody attaches to just one (mono).
Stem cell transplant for multiple myeloma
Some patients with myeloma receive a stem cell transplant, also called a bone marrow transplant. The transplant returns healthy stem cells in your bone marrow so your body can make new, healthy blood cells. The goal is to achieve long-term remission, one where the myeloma cells are no longer active.
Multiple myeloma is treated with autologous transplants, where your own stem cells are used. Other transplants are rarely, if ever, used for myeloma.
What is an autologous transplant?
In an autologous transplant, your own stem cells are collected and stored before treatment begins. Think of it as donating to yourself. No outside donor is needed.
After your stem cells are stored, you receive intensive chemotherapy to destroy the myeloma cells. Then your stored stem cells are returned through an IV. Because they were never exposed to chemotherapy, they are still healthy. These cells act quickly to rebuild your immune system.
When do patients with multiple myeloma receive radiation therapy?
Radiation is not used for survivability with myeloma, but it is an important tool for managing symptoms. It can reduce bone pain and help prevent fractures where myeloma has weakened the bone.
If your radiation oncologist recommends radiation for you, they will be precise with how they use it. To make sure you only get the radiation you need, they use CT simulations to target radiation beams. This directs the radiation beams to keep healthy tissue safe.
Is surgery ever used to treat multiple myeloma?
Surgery is almost never used to treat multiple myeloma. Rarely, a lymph node may need to be removed, but this is highly uncommon.
Myeloma cells can occasionally form tumors, but surgery for them is uncommon. Plasmacytoma is a related but distinct condition that can sometimes be treated with surgery. But it is not the same as multiple myeloma.
